    1,110
    Just can't imagine worse D than Forbes. But I believe he's bad.
    I saw him a couple of times live back when he played for CSKA Moscow in Europe, and he was lazy and moody
    That's true,in Euroleague,Teodosic's defense was lazy and moody.

    In the NBA,Teodosic's defense is non existant whatever his mood may be at any given night.

    Also the schedule is so heavy for an unathletic 31 year old white Euro that his plantar fasciitis would flare up every month.

    Teodosic from a skills standpoint and BBIQ is an amazing PG,but trying to make the NBA jump at age 30 was wrong and he knows it,and that's why he wants to go back to Europe and is not looking for an NBA contract.
